Legacy Jiu-Jitsu West Adams offers Brazilian Jiu-Jitsu, Kids Jiu-Jitsu, and self-defense classes. The program includes lessons that are rooted in learning to protect yourself and being competition-ready. New Adult BJJ members can attend an 11-day free trial.
• Ages: 6–18 years old
• Schedule: 11-day free trial for new Adult BJJ members
Legacy Jiu-Jitsu West Adams is led by Owner and Head Instructor Professor Mark A. Bradford and Black Belt Head Instructor Professor Lulu Williams. Professor Mark A. Bradford holds a 3rd-degree black belt under American Jiu-Jitsu pioneer and World Champion Alberto Crane and has 24 years of experience in Brazilian Jiu-Jitsu. Professor Lulu Williams holds a 1st-degree black belt under Professor Mark Bradford and has 11 years of dedicated training in Brazilian Jiu-Jitsu.
Legacy Jiu-Jitsu West Adams states that lessons are centered on student goals, including learning self-defense, building confidence, and meeting new people in the community, and that they are cultivating a culture of positivity and encouragement where students will not feel behind or lost, but supported and celebrated. Kids Jiu-Jitsu classes at this program focus on building strength, work ethic, perseverance, and respect on the mat.
Legacy Jiu-Jitsu West Adams reports that it enhances the lives of the community through martial arts and supports and empowers military personnel, veterans, first responders, EMS, and law enforcement by offering that here heroes train free. The program also offers open mat hours where anyone can train regardless of age or school, and it offers free training for military personnel, veterans, first responders, EMS, and law enforcement through its “here heroes train free” policy.
The facility is described as big and clean, with nice mats, a water fountain, a super clean bathroom, changing stalls, and everything needed for training, and it has been recently expanded. Reviews describe the facilities as clean and brand new, and mention that the mats, water fountain, bathroom, and changing stalls are in very good condition.
Parents and students in testimonials describe the instructors as amazing, excellent, very welcoming, friendly, professional, and knowledgeable, and say they take time to help each student with adjustments and variations. Testimonials also mention that Kids Jiu-Jitsu classes include both Brazilian Jiu-Jitsu foundations and self-defense techniques, that there is a good mix of ability levels from beginner to advanced, and that the other students are nice, helpful, and create a very good overall vibe. One parent notes that both they and their two children, ages 6 and 9, all train at Legacy Jiu-Jitsu West Adams and that they “love it” and “can’t recommend it enough, especially if you want to introduce your kids to Jiu-Jitsu.”
